Microbiological analysis searches for, identifies and controls microorganisms – such as bacteria, moulds, yeasts and pathogens – to return a quantitative and qualitative assessment that is fundamental for safety in terms of hygiene and obtaining the certifications required by current regulations.

The Chemiservice Laboratory for Microbiological Analysis and Molecular Biology operates in application of the ISO/IEC 17025 standard certified by ACCREDIA accreditation on most analytical methods, both standardised and in-house.

The Laboratory focuses on the analysis of food and environmental matrices and of products intended for cosmetics and personal care using modern analytical techniques and state-of-the-art scientific instrumentation.

GMO ANALYSIS TARGET

GMOs (genetically modified organisms) are defined by Directive 2001/18/EC as “organisms, with the exception of human beings, in which the genetic material has been altered in a way that does not occur naturally by mating and/or natural recombination and by the techniques specified in Annex I”, i.e. through genetic engineering techniques.
The first crops on which these interventions were carried out were soya, corn, cotton, and rape, which were made more resistant to certain pathogens and more tolerant to some herbicides.

In Europe many GMOs are authorized and marketed (Corn, soy, rape, beetroot, coton) but their crop is allowed only in some Member State.
In ourdays are widly used in many industries such as food, agriculture and animal husbandry.

Regulations (EU) 1829/2003 and 1830/2003 introduce the acronym GMO by making its application to food and feed possible and regulate its labelling, traceability and placing on the market.

Regulations are applied to:

  • Genetically modified food and feed
  • Food consisting of or produced from GMOs

It is compulsory to indicate the presence of GMOs on the labels of genetically modified food and feed if it exceeds 0.9%.

The GMOs claim is not regulated at the European level even at the National level there are no specific provisions.
It therefore remains the responsibility of the company to use it on the label while respecting the general principles
laid down by EU Reg. 1169/2011 on consumer information.

ANALITYCAL SERVICE

Today, the technique of choice for GMO analysis is real-time PCR, which allows qualitative and quantitative DNA analysis using oligonucleotides and fluorescent probes specific to one or more GMOs.

Using PCR, the laboratory performs GMO screening on food products to identify common elements with genetically modified plants. The test is performed with Applied Biosystem’s 7500 Fast Real-time PCR System instrumentation and the TaqMan® GMO Screening kit. This kit allows the detection of all transgenic events authorised by the European Union. The 35S promoter and the NOS terminator, which are the regulatory elements traditionally analysed during screening, are sought. In addition, to achieve a broader spectrum of detection, the kit includes the 34S promoter (FMV).

The screening procedure offered by the Chemiservice laboratory has been accredited ISO/IEC 17025: 2017 on vegetable fats, oils and flours containing ingredients from these plants
Our methods are based on official JRC and ISO methods and guarantee the minimum performance requirements as stipulated by the JRC, the European reference laboratory for GMO testing

Our methods are certified ISO/IEC 17025:2017

The laboratory annually participates in FAPAS Proficiency Tests for each accredited GMO analytical method.
